Argon & Co expands its presence into Germany

Bridgepoint portfolio company Argon & Co, the global management consultancy that specialises in operations strategy and transformation, is delighted to announce it has been joined by Advyce & Company.

Founded in 2014, Advyce & Company has consultants based across the DACH region (Germany, Austria and Switzerland). Its deep-rooted expertise in transformation and strategy is paired with a strong footprint in automotive, industrial, energy and utilities and financial services.

The merger will blend the regional market knowledge and trusted C-level advisory capabilities of Advyce & Company with Argon & Co’s strong global network and operations expertise.

Together, the two companies can support clients as trusted advisers within the DACH region, helping them navigate growth markets, optimise performance and manage industry consolidation, all while achieving sustainable value.

Burkhard Wagner, Co-CEO and Co-founder of Advyce & Company, joins Argon & Co as Partner in Germany.
